This website uses cookies to improve user experience. By using our website you consent to all cookies in accordance with our Privacy Policy.

Organizations Websites

To submit a website, please choose one of the categories below and click on "Submit" button.

Gaining a Russian Visa can seem a little daunting and prove rather expensive if you get any part of the process wrong. The services we offer are designed to give you the level of support that you need for a successful and stress free experience.

020 7993 8027

Fishing, diving, hiking, camping, boating, wildlife and more. Discover for yourself why we